Tom Cahill, CFA®, CMT®
Partner / Chief Investment Officer


Tom Cahill is the firm’s Director of Investment Management. In addition to managing client portfolios, he chairs the investment committee, oversees the research effort, and produces proprietary research for the firm.

Tom works closely with the other portfolio managers to determine appropriate asset allocations, implement risk control measures, and identify high-quality investment solutions.

Investors today are subject to an immense amount of data that they must process in order to make good investment decisions. One of the primary ways he serves the firm, and its clients, is by distilling the vast amount of financial data into coherent, actionable investment strategies. This is achieved through rigorous analysis of fundamental, quantitative, and technical data. A weekly report is issued to help the portfolio managers to discover global opportunities and risks.

An industry veteran, he began his career in investment management in 1994. Prior to joining Ventura Wealth Management, he held positions as a financial analyst and portfolio manager with portfolio management teams at Prudential Securities and Salomon Smith Barney.

Tom earned a Bachelor of Arts degree in economics from Rutgers University with a specialization in monetary and financial economics. He is a holder of both the Chartered Financial Analyst® and the Chartered Market Technician® designations. Tom also holds the Series 7, 63, and 65 licenses. He is a member of the CFA Institute, The New York Society of Securities Analysts, and the Market Technicians Association. He has been quoted in multiple financial publications including Investor’s Business Daily, Investment News, and Barron’s Online.

When not analyzing the financial markets he spends his time volunteering in the community, enjoying the outdoors, writing, and playing music.
